Is Encore Cloud suitable for all types of AI projects?
While Encore Cloud aims to be a versatile platform, its suitability for specific AI projects depends on several
factors. Generally, Encore Cloud is well-suited for a broad range of AI projects, especially those that involve:
- Large Datasets: Its managed infrastructure and distributed training capabilities make it ideal for projects
that require processing and training on large datasets. - Complex Models: Support for popular machine learning frameworks and optimized training environments makes it
suitable for building and training complex models, such as deep learning models. - Scalable Deployment: Simplified model deployment and scaling capabilities make it a good choice for projects
that require deploying models to various environments and scaling them to handle increasing demand. - Collaboration: Collaboration features make it suitable for projects that involve multiple team members
working together.
However, there might be situations where Encore Cloud is not the best fit:
- Extremely Specialized Hardware Requirements: If your project requires highly specialized hardware that is not
supported by Encore Cloud, you might need to consider alternative solutions. For example, certain niche AI
applications might require custom ASICs or FPGAs. - Highly Sensitive Data with Strict Regulatory Requirements: While Encore Cloud likely provides security
features, organizations with extremely sensitive data and strict regulatory requirements (e.g., classified
government data) might prefer to maintain complete control over their infrastructure and data. A fully on-premise
solution might be more appropriate in these cases. - Very Small or Proof-of-Concept Projects: For very small projects or proof-of-concept projects, the overhead
of using a full-fledged cloud platform like Encore Cloud might not be justified. A simpler local development
environment might be sufficient. - Specific Vendor Lock-in Concerns: Depending on the implementation, using Encore Cloud might introduce some
level of vendor lock-in. Organizations that prioritize complete portability and independence might prefer to build
their own AI infrastructure using open-source tools.
Ultimately, the best way to determine if Encore Cloud is suitable for your AI project is to carefully evaluate your
specific requirements and compare them to the features and capabilities of the platform. Consider factors such as data
size, model complexity, deployment requirements, team size, security requirements, and budget.
